Non-dual fuzzy connections

Archive for Mathematical Logic, 2004
The present paper introduces and studies fuzzy conjugated pairs, with their underlying closure operators and hierarchical structure. Isotone versions of fuzzy Galois connections and closure operators are also studied, arguing that they are not dual to the antitone ones, but providing quite similar results about them.

Self-dual connections, torsion and Ashtekar’s variables

Journal of Mathematical Physics, 1992
Two identities are derived in terms of an arbitrary self-dual connection and the associated spin connection which show that torsion contributes to the simple complex-valued structure of the Hamiltonian and vector constraints in Ashtekar’s formulation of canonical gravity.
